BroadSoft Introduces New Customization Tool For Desktop Applications

BroadWorks Desktop Tool Enables Service Providers to Deploy, Manage and Customize Desktop Applications to Build "Sticky" Apps

Gaithersburg, MD and San Jose, CA, Spring VON, March 14, 2006 - BroadSoft, Inc., the leading provider of VoIP application software, today introduced the BroadWorks® Deployment Studio 13.0, a desktop tool that allows service providers to differentiate and preconfigure their services through several BroadWorks VOIP application offerings, BroadWorks Assistant, BroadWorks Assistant - Enterprise toolbars and BroadWorks Receptionist.

The management and control capabilities of the BroadWorks Deployment Studio allow service providers to scale their service offerings in an automated process, eliminating the need for individual users to manually perform intricate processes, such as updating the desktop applications. Management that takes place transparently helps the provider deliver the most beneficial service, building user loyalty by making the service an indispensable part of the end users' day to day communications.

Using the new BroadWorks Deployment Studio, service providers can customize the look and feel of their desktop applications with branding, service names, colors and operational features. This tool provides options to enable or disable service buttons, configure custom templates, and modify features, network and security settings.

About the BroadWorks Platform
BroadSoft's IMS-compliant BroadWorks® platform provides a comprehensive range of VoIP applications, including hosted PBX, IP Centrex, mobile PBX, business trunking and residential broadband services fully integrated into a single VoIP application platform. BroadWorks is uniquely capable of providing these applications with the reliability, redundancy, scalability and regulatory capabilities required to deliver carrier-class service.
